斤
jīn
What 斤 means
- catty
- mainlandweight equal to 500 g
- Taiwanweight equal to 600 g
- (HK, Malaysia, Singapore) slightly over 604 g

Words starting with 斤
- 斤斤计较jīn jīn jì jiàoto haggle over every ounce; (fig.) to fuss over minor matters; to split hairs
- 斤两jīn liǎngweight; (fig.) importance
- 斤斗jīn dǒuvariant of 筋斗
- 斤斤较量jīn jīn jiào liàngsee 斤斤计较
Words containing 斤
- 公斤gōng jīnkilogram (kg)
- 市斤shì jīnChinese unit of weight equal to 0.5 kg
- 台斤Tái jīnTaiwan catty (weight equal to 0.6 kg)
- 争斤论两zhēng jīn lùn liǎngto haggle over every ounce (idiom); to to fuss over minor points…
- 短斤缺两duǎn jīn quē liǎngto give short weight
- 缺斤少两quē jīn shǎo liǎngto give short weight
- 缺斤短两quē jīn duǎn liǎngto give short weight
- 千斤顶qiān jīn dǐngjack (mechanical lifting device)
- 半斤八两bàn jīn bā liǎngnot much to choose between the two; tweedledum and tweedledee
- 四两拨千斤sì liǎng bō qiān jīn(lit.) four ounces can move a thousand catties (idiom)…
- 液压千斤顶yè yā qiān jīn dǐnghydraulic jack
- 螺旋千斤顶luó xuán qiān jīn dǐngscrew jack
- 齿条千斤顶chǐ tiáo qiān jīn dǐngrack and pinion jack
- 秤砣虽小压千斤chèng tuó suī xiǎo yā qiān jīnalthough small, a steelyard weight may tip a hundred pounds (idiom)…
